NettetAsking difficult questions without building up to them: This happens when there isn’t a planned sequence of questions of increasing difficulty. Sequencing questions is necessary to help students to move to the higher levels of thinking. Asking superficial questions: It is possible to ask lots of questions but not get to the center of the issue.
